Huawei selected as an OpenStack supplier for Vodafone Group

Huawei has been selected by Vodafone Group as an approved vendor to supply its FusionSphere OpenStack platform, to support the operator’s global roll out of Network Functions Virtualization (NFV) and Software Defined Networks (SDN).

Enabling Internet of Things one of top IT priorities for next 12 months
  • Published in

Wi-SUN Alliance research shows half of organisations undertaking IoT projects have fully implemented strategy – but concerns over security, lack of funding and commitment.
